I was working on this card for a challenge on PTI to celebrate their 8th anniversary, when I happened to see the WT for today....music.... and my card fit this challenge too. For the PTI challenge, I chose sketch #7 and color palette #1. The flower was done on watercolor paper with reinkers and an aqua brush, then cut out.
